ok.com
Browse
Log in / Register

The Essential Guide to Challenge-Response Verification: Security & Beyond

OKer_8pbfx1e
06/18/2026, 04:11:30 AM
challenge-response verification

Beyond the Password: How Challenge-Response Verification Secures Our Digital World

June 7, 2024 — In an era of sophisticated cyberattacks and AI-driven fraud, the humble password is increasingly seen as a digital liability. This has pushed a fundamental security mechanism, challenge-response verification, from a backend protocol to a frontline defense. This method, which requires a system to correctly answer a unique "challenge" to prove its identity, is now critical for securing everything from online accounts to smart devices and API communications. As threats evolve, understanding and implementing robust challenge-response systems is no longer optional for developers and security teams.

At its core, challenge-response verification is a conversational handshake between two parties. One party, the verifier, issues a unique, often time-sensitive "challenge." The other party, the claimant, must process this challenge with a secret key or credential only it possesses to generate the correct "response." The magic lies in the fact that the secret itself is never transmitted. This prevents eavesdroppers from stealing the credential directly, a fatal flaw in basic password transmission. The concept isn't new—it's rooted in cryptographic principles decades old—but its applications are expanding rapidly.

The most visible application for everyday users is in multi-factor authentication (MFA) and passwordless systems. Standards like FIDO2/WebAuthn use challenge-response at their heart. When you log in using a hardware security key or biometrics on your phone, your device receives a cryptographic challenge from the website. It signs this challenge with a private key stored securely on the device, sending back the signature as the response. The website verifies this with your public key, confirming your identity without ever handling a password or a fingerprint image. This drastically reduces the risk of phishing and credential theft.

Beyond human users, this protocol is essential for Machine-to-Machine (M2M) communication. In the exploding Internet of Things (IoT) ecosystem, millions of devices need to authenticate themselves to cloud services and to each other securely. A temperature sensor reporting to a cloud dashboard or a smart car component receiving a firmware update must prove its legitimacy. Challenge-response authentication ensures that only authorized devices can join the network or receive commands, forming a backbone for secure smart cities, industrial automation, and connected healthcare.

A pressing modern application is in differentiating humans from automated bots. Traditional CAPTCHAs ("click all the traffic lights") are becoming obsolete as AI gets better at solving them. The next generation involves more sophisticated, invisible challenge-response tests that analyze user interaction patterns—mouse movements, keystroke dynamics, or tap sequences—in real-time to form a behavioral challenge. The user's device or browser computes a response based on these subtle interactions, creating a frictionless yet robust barrier against malicious bots attempting account takeover or content scraping.

Security experts point to the protocol's adaptability as its greatest strength. "The beauty of a well-designed challenge-response system is that the challenge can be dynamically tailored to the perceived risk level," notes Dr. Anya Sharma, a cybersecurity researcher at the MIT Lincoln Laboratory. "A login attempt from a recognized device in your home city might get a simple cryptographic puzzle. The same account accessed from an unfamiliar network in a foreign country could be issued a far more complex challenge, perhaps even requiring a secondary approval, all within the same framework. This contextual adaptability is key for zero-trust architectures."

However, implementation is not without pitfalls. A weak challenge generation algorithm can be predictable, allowing attackers to spoof responses. If the cryptographic primitives (like hash functions or random number generators) are flawed, the entire system crumbles. Furthermore, the security is only as strong as the protection around the secret key. Hardware-backed secure enclaves on modern processors are becoming the gold standard for storing these keys, protecting them even if the device's main operating system is compromised.

The future of challenge-response is moving towards greater transparency and standardization. Initiatives by the World Wide Web Consortium (W3C) and the FIDO Alliance are creating interoperable standards that work across browsers and platforms. The next frontier involves post-quantum cryptography, as current algorithms could be broken by future quantum computers. Research is actively underway to develop quantum-resistant challenge-response algorithms to future-proof our authentication systems for the coming decades.

For businesses and developers, integrating robust challenge-response mechanisms is a strategic imperative. It moves security from a static, secret-based model (what you know) to a dynamic, proof-based model (what you can prove you have). This shift is central to building resilient digital products that can withstand the escalating scale and sophistication of automated attacks, making it a cornerstone of modern trustworthy digital infrastructure. The challenge is clear, and the response from the security community is shaping a more secure future for all online interactions.

Cookie
Cookie Settings
Our Apps
Download
Download on the
APP Store
Download
Get it on
Google Play
© 2025 Servanan International Pte. Ltd.